About Craft Sportswear Pro Zero Base Layer Top - Long Sleeve (For Women)
Closeouts. Designed for the devoted athlete, Craft Sportswear's Pro Zero base layer top is made from a soft and stretchy rib-knit fabric with superior temperature regulation and moisture transportation to keep you dry and comfortable in cool to cold conditions.
- Slightly ribbed knit with form-fitting stretch
- Raglan sleeves reduce bunching at the shoulders
- High-neck design for extra sun protection and style
- Logo tag at throat
- Base layer weight: Lightweight
- Made in Canada

5.0 out of 5 stars. Winter warriorVerified Buyer Reviewed by Jackrabbit from WIsconsin on Wednesday, December 20, 2017This is my second Craft base layer top. I size up one size, because they’re extremely stretchy that has always seemed good. These are simply THE best base layer for winter aerobic workouts. I run and XC ski with it under a vest on warmer days (30-35) or a full fleecy sweater and maybe even a vest on colder days (10-15 degrees). Moisture transfer is excellent as is no-stink after washing, both not always True with other long underwear layers. Note: I’m modest, this is a very thin and clingy top. I would never run in this without a vest, but a few men in our training group occasionally strip down to just it mid-run. No women do.
Both my husband and I wear these for excercising all winter and swear by them! -

4.0 out of 5 stars. Long sleeve shirtVerified Buyer Reviewed by Cags from Tennessee on Thursday, January 21, 2016This shirt is actually a beautiful shirt... very well made, looks great on. It's so form-fitting, but not too tight. It's really comfortable. The color is very nice. The only problem I had with it, and it may have been my mistake, is that it is not as warm as I thought it would be. The description says "cool to cold conditions"... so that does NOT mean COLD. They actually have a different level shirt that is made for COLD conditions, and WARMER conditions as well. It's just a nice shirt for a thin layer under your other active wear, or you could actually wear it alone in cooler conditions it is so pretty. I'm glad I got it, otherwise I would have returned it, because I really was looking for something just a little bit warmer. It fits just right. I'm 5 ' and 100 # and ordered xs. Love the fit. I highly recommend if you want to spend a little money on yourself, and buy something not only attractive, but useful as well :) Go for it!!
